传统的数据库系统往往依赖于中心化的管理,即所有的数据都存储在一个或几个中心服务器中。而区块链通过分布式网络,所有节点都可以参与到数据的存储和验证中。在这种模式下,不再有单一控制者,降低了系统故障的风险,也避免了数据的单点失败。
### 2. 不可篡改性一旦数据被写入到区块链中,便几乎无法更改。这是因为每个区块都包含了前一个区块的哈希值,因此篡改任一数据都需要重新计算后续所有区块的哈希,这几乎在技术层面上是不可能完成的。不可篡改性为数据提供了极强的安全性,用户可以对系统的数据质量充满信任。
### 3. 透明性区块链的透明性是其重要特征之一。由于所有交易都被记录在区块链上,且任何人都可以访问这些信息,区块链实现了信息的开放性。这使得交易参与者能够实时查看交易记录,从而有效减少欺诈行为的发生。透明性带来的信任度提升,对于商业合作具有重要的意义。
### 4. 安全性区块链利用密码学技术来保障数据的安全性。每个区块使用哈希函数和加密算法对数据进行加密,确保了数据在传输和存储过程中的安全性。此外,分布式网络也降低了单点攻击的风险。即使某个节点遭到攻击,整个网络的数据也不会受到影响。
### 5. 可编程性区块链支持智能合约,它是一种自动执行合约,实现合约条款的程序。智能合约的引入使得交易的执行不再依赖于信任第三方,大大提升了交易效率,降低了成本。可编程性使得各种创新应用成为可能,例如去中心化金融(DeFi)、非同质化代币(NFT)等。
### 6. 高效性虽然区块链在某些情况下可能面临交易速度的挑战,但随着技术的发展,诸如分层区块链、闪电网络等解决方案正在不断推进提高整个系统的效率。通过这种技术改进,区块链已经具备了更高的交易吞吐量和更快的确认时间。
## 可能相关的问题 ### 区块链在金融领域的应用前景如何?区块链技术的金融应用前景被广泛看好。它的去中心化特点可以降低交易成本,提供更高的透明度和安全性,从而改善现有金融体系。
传统金融体系常常受到中央机构的控制,存在效率低下、跨境支付慢等问题。区块链技术能够通过去中心化的方式,解决这些痛点。
通过使用比特币等加密货币,用户可以实现实时的跨境支付。相较于传统汇款方式,区块链支付速度快且费用低。这种便捷性使得全球范围的商业活动更加活跃。
尽管区块链在金融领域有较大的应用潜力,但也面临各种挑战,包括监管政策、市场接受度等。金融机构需要适应这种新兴技术,以便实现与区块链的有效整合。
### 区块链如何影响数据管理?数据管理在当前社会中的重要性不言而喻,而区块链为数据管理带来了新的可能性。
区块链保证了数据在写入后不可篡改,这为数据的真实性和完整性提供了保障。通过链上的每一个数据块都可以追溯数据来源,确保数据的可靠性。
区块链可以创建安全的数据共享环境,多个参与方可以对数据进行访问,而无需依赖于中心服务器。此外,隐私保护机制也可通过加密授权实现。
借助区块链技术,数据治理变得更加高效与透明。所有的数据操作都在区块链上可追溯,能够有效管控数据的使用情况,为企业决策提供支持。
### 如何理解智能合约在区块链中的作用?智能合约作为区块链的重要组成部分,具备自动执行和强大功能,是理解区块链技术的关键。
智能合约相当于一种数字化的合约,其条款通过代码实施。它在满足特定条件时,便可自动执行,解决了人与人之间对信任的依赖。
在供应链管理中,智能合约可以用来验证每一阶段的操作,确保交易的透明性和可靠性。在金融服务中,智能合约可以自动执行借贷协议和资金释放等。
智能合约在实际应用中面临的挑战包括代码的安全性、法律法规的支持等。随着技术的发展,其应用的场景和价值将愈加显现。
### 区块链能否帮助解决供应链问题?供应链管理的复杂性使得区块链的介入成为一种解决方案。其透明性和不可篡改性的特征使得区块链在供应链中具有潜在应用价值。
在供应链上,区块链能够追踪商品从生产到销售的整个过程,确保每个环节的数据真实可靠。此外,区块链还能够提高物流的可视化程度,有助于实时监控。
一些大型企业已开始利用区块链技术管理其供应链,如沃尔玛采用区块链追踪食品来源,提升了顾客对产品质量的信任。
尽管区块链在供应链管理中展现出潜力,但仍面临数据标准化、技术整合等挑战。然而,随着技术的成熟,其应用前景仍然广阔。
--- 通过上述内容,可以看出,区块链技术的特征及其应用正在不断拓展,带来了一场新的技术革命。值得注意的是,尽管区块链的前景看好,但在推广和应用过程中也需谨慎面对潜在的风险与挑战。